Output 16db931596c85e8591ac5e73c20b45c673a91b56e59eb23eb6bba24a93607894:0

value
40947582
script pubkey
OP_0 OP_PUSHBYTES_20 0587088fa2a2020ed5bdbb231ae61dc331f8ba43
address
bc1qqkrs3raz5gpqa4dahv334esacvcl3wjrtz9wd7
transaction
16db931596c85e8591ac5e73c20b45c673a91b56e59eb23eb6bba24a93607894
spent
true